Output cbbafcd4acf725b367bcc4a1a17140cfb2360ca0102165c99df2981f24502e44:2

value
54062945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2137a9796fd76ed20cd643d54ad476dacbbe467b OP_EQUAL
address
34ieuLaVnHuosenwXh8gXdYwZD626fHHUC
transaction
cbbafcd4acf725b367bcc4a1a17140cfb2360ca0102165c99df2981f24502e44
confirmations
295758
spent
true